The Bangkok airport, Suvarnabhumi (pronounced ""su-wan-na-poom"") is located 30 kilometers from Bangkok in Racha Thewa. It is open 24 hours per day and was designed by Murphy/Jahn Architects. Bangkok Airport commonly refers to Suvarnabhumi Airport, or "New Bangkok Airport" which is located 30 km east of downtown Bangkok. The other is Don Mueang International Airport which reopened after renovations in March, 2007, is located 25 km north of Bangkok.
